About the Role We are seeking an experienced Agricultural Lender who combines production capability with strong agricultural knowledge to serve and grow our rural markets. This role is ideal for an Ag Lender, Relationship Manager, Loan Officer, or Credit Professional with real agricultural exposure who understands both the business of agriculture and the importance of long‑term, trusted relationships.

You’ll work directly with farmers, producers, and agribusiness owners—building relationships, structuring sound credit solutions, and serving as a trusted financial partner. This position operates with meaningful autonomy and is well‑suited for professionals comfortable working independently in rural, relationship‑driven markets.

What You’ll Do

Develop, manage, and grow a portfolio of agricultural lending relationships

Proactively originate new business through community involvement, referrals, and local presence

Structure, underwrite, and close agricultural loans including:

Operating lines of credit

Term loans

Analyze borrower financials, cash flow, collateral, and repayment capacity

Write clear, well‑supported credit narratives and loan presentations

Manage portfolio performance, including renewals, modifications, and risk monitoring

Build strong internal partnerships with credit and operations teams

Represent the bank at community, agricultural, and industry events

Strong working knowledge or hands‑on experience with one or more of the following:

Row crop operations

Cattle and livestock

General farm operations and ag cash‑flow cycles
